news 2026/5/16 18:12:25

终极指南:在Docker中部署EasyConnect容器解决方案

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
终极指南:在Docker中部署EasyConnect容器解决方案

终极指南:在Docker中部署EasyConnect容器解决方案

【免费下载链接】docker-easyconnect项目地址: https://gitcode.com/gh_mirrors/doc/docker-easyconnect

你是否曾经为在Linux环境下使用EasyConnect网络服务而烦恼?传统的安装方式复杂且容易出错,现在通过Docker容器化技术,你可以轻松实现一键部署,彻底告别繁琐的配置过程。

为什么选择容器化方案

EasyConnect作为企业级网络接入工具,在原生Linux环境中部署往往面临诸多挑战:依赖库缺失、权限配置复杂、服务启动异常等。Docker容器化方案将这些复杂性封装在容器内部,为你提供开箱即用的体验。

核心优势速览

  • 🚀快速部署:几分钟内完成环境搭建
  • 🔧环境隔离:避免与系统环境冲突
  • 稳定可靠:自动化处理常见故障
  • 📦版本管理:轻松切换不同版本

实战部署:从零开始

环境准备检查清单

在开始之前,请确保你的系统满足以下条件:

  • 已安装Docker引擎
  • 具备网络连接权限
  • 分配至少1GB可用内存

分步部署流程

步骤1:获取项目代码

git clone https://gitcode.com/gh_mirrors/doc/docker-easyconnect cd docker-easyconnect

步骤2:构建Docker镜像项目提供多个Dockerfile选项,根据你的需求选择:

  • Dockerfile:标准图形界面版本
  • Dockerfile.cli:命令行版本
  • Dockerfile.vncless:无VNC版本

使用以下命令构建标准版本:

docker build -t easyconnect:latest .

步骤3:运行容器服务关键配置参数说明:

docker run -d \ --device /dev/net/tun \ --cap-add NET_ADMIN \ -p 1080:1080 \ -p 8888:8888 \ --name easyconnect-container \ easyconnect:latest

网络配置详解

EasyConnect容器需要特定的网络权限才能正常工作:

  • TUN设备:用于创建虚拟网络设备
  • NET_ADMIN权限:管理网络配置
  • 端口映射:1080用于SOCKS代理,8888用于Web管理

高级使用技巧

1. 服务监控与自动恢复

容器内置了智能监控机制,能够自动检测服务状态并在异常时重新启动关键组件。这确保了长时间运行的稳定性。

2. 日志分析与故障排查

当遇到连接问题时,可以通过以下命令查看详细日志:

docker logs easyconnect-container

关键日志位置:

  • 认证日志:/usr/share/sangfor/EasyConnect/resources/logs/
  • 网络连接日志:实时监控网络状态

3. 性能优化配置

对于资源受限的环境,建议调整以下参数:

docker run -d \ --memory=512m \ --cpus=1 \ --device /dev/net/tun \ --cap-add NET_ADMIN \ --name easyconnect-optimized \ easyconnect:latest

常见问题速查表

问题现象可能原因解决方案
容器启动失败TUN设备权限不足检查--device参数配置
登录后连接断开SSL服务未启动等待自动恢复或手动重启
网络访问缓慢资源限制过严调整内存和CPU分配

安全最佳实践

在享受容器化便利的同时,请遵循以下安全原则:

  1. 最小权限原则:避免使用--privileged参数
  2. 网络隔离:考虑使用自定义Docker网络
  3. 定期更新:及时获取最新版本镜像

总结与展望

通过Docker容器化技术部署EasyConnect,不仅简化了安装配置流程,还提高了系统的稳定性和可维护性。随着容器技术的不断发展,未来我们可以期待更加轻量级和高效的部署方案。

记住,技术是为解决问题服务的。选择最适合你需求的方式,让工具真正为你所用。

【免费下载链接】docker-easyconnect项目地址: https://gitcode.com/gh_mirrors/doc/docker-easyconnect

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/5/14 13:25:54

Whisper-WebUI语音转文字工具:2025年最全面的使用教程

Whisper-WebUI语音转文字工具:2025年最全面的使用教程 【免费下载链接】Whisper-WebUI 项目地址: https://gitcode.com/gh_mirrors/wh/Whisper-WebUI Whisper-WebUI是一款功能强大的语音转文字工具,基于先进的Whisper模型构建,为用户…

作者头像 李华
网站建设 2026/5/9 20:22:31

画廊级体验!「AI印象派艺术工坊」WebUI实战测评

画廊级体验!「AI印象派艺术工坊」WebUI实战测评 关键词:OpenCV、非真实感渲染、图像风格迁移、WebUI、算法可解释性 摘要:本文对基于 OpenCV 计算摄影学算法构建的「AI 印象派艺术工坊」镜像进行深度实战测评。该工具无需依赖深度学习模型&am…

作者头像 李华
网站建设 2026/5/16 8:36:30

AI帧插值技术深度解析:从神经网络架构到性能优化实践

AI帧插值技术深度解析:从神经网络架构到性能优化实践 【免费下载链接】Waifu2x-Extension-GUI Video, Image and GIF upscale/enlarge(Super-Resolution) and Video frame interpolation. Achieved with Waifu2x, Real-ESRGAN, Real-CUGAN, RTX Video Super Resolut…

作者头像 李华
网站建设 2026/5/13 11:52:47

Swagger2Word:3分钟将API文档转换为专业Word格式的终极指南

Swagger2Word:3分钟将API文档转换为专业Word格式的终极指南 【免费下载链接】swagger2word 项目地址: https://gitcode.com/gh_mirrors/swa/swagger2word 还在为团队协作中API文档格式混乱而头疼吗?Swagger2Word正是你需要的解决方案&#xff01…

作者头像 李华
网站建设 2026/5/15 18:34:30

AnimeGANv2入门实战:第一次使用就上手的详细指南

AnimeGANv2入门实战:第一次使用就上手的详细指南 1. 引言 随着深度学习技术的发展,AI驱动的图像风格迁移已从实验室走向大众应用。其中,AnimeGANv2 作为专为“照片转动漫”设计的轻量级生成对抗网络(GAN)&#xff0c…

作者头像 李华
网站建设 2026/5/13 17:25:18

AnimeGANv2入门指南:无需GPU的动漫风格迁移

AnimeGANv2入门指南:无需GPU的动漫风格迁移 1. 引言 随着深度学习技术的发展,图像风格迁移已成为AI艺术创作的重要分支。其中,将真实照片转换为二次元动漫风格的应用场景尤其受到用户欢迎——无论是社交媒体头像美化、虚拟形象生成&#xf…

作者头像 李华